Executive Summary
TGIF Concerts in the Parks is the City of Carlsbad’s largest community event. The City Council
approved several changes to the 2024 season, including new security measures and a pilot
sponsorship program. The City Council also asked staff to return with an evaluation of how
these changes went before confirming plans for the 2025 season.
The new security measures were based on current best practices for large public events. There
were no significant public safety incidents at the 2024 concerts, and concertgoers appeared to
adapt well to the new security protocols, such as bag screening and controlled entrances and
exits.
The pilot sponsorship program had mixed results. Two title sponsors were secured, but the cost
of the staff time and expenses associated with securing and executing the sponsorship
agreements were greater than the revenue generated. This report includes the lessons learned
from the process and potential next steps.
Staff are presenting the City Council with a proposed concert schedule for the next three years
and seeking any additional direction the City Council would like to provide.

Explanation & Analysis
Background
The free summer concert series in Carlsbad’s parks began in the late 1980s and was originally
known as TGIF Jazz in the Park. The Library & Cultural Arts Department is responsible for
coordinating the TGIF concerts with assistance from all city departments.
Security measures
Following a record-breaking 2023 season that drew the largest crowds to date, staff evaluated
TGIF Concerts in the Parks operations to align them with the best practices in safety for large
public gatherings. The evaluation also included a review of concert venues to determine which
parks are best suited to holding concerts from a public safety perspective.
The City Council amended the Carlsbad Municipal Code to codify security policies and
procedures for TGIF Concerts in the Park on March 26, 2024 (Ordinance No. CS-486). Several
operational changes were made to meet security objectives:
•Installed perimeter fencing to establish a clear and controlled event space
•Implemented a security screening process for concertgoers upon entry, conducted by
contracted security personnel
•Used the police and fire incident command center as well as the Police Department’s
surveillance tower to enhance situational awareness and optimize a quick response in
case of an emergency
•Provided a robust security presence including police officers, community resource
officers, police explorers, park rangers and outside security personnel inside the concert
venue and at access points
•Focusing on three park locations – Stagecoach, Calavera Hills and Alga Norte
community parks – as concert venues. Poinsettia Community Park was eliminated
because its location and layout is not compatible with successful implementation of
additional security measures.
Staff used a variety of communication channels to make the community aware of the new
security processes and requirements. This campaign began six months before the first concert:
•Highlighted the topic on the city’s home page in the news section as a featured event
and in the “Spotlight” section and in “featured videos”
•Created a TGIF Concerts page on the city’s website with easy-to-follow instructions and
other practical information and commonly asked questions
•Created a “how-to” video demonstrating how the new screening process would work
•Created individual videos for each venue showing how to attend and what to expect
•Shared posts on city social media platforms:
o 40 Facebook posts
o 19 X posts
o 38 Instagram posts
o 11 Nextdoor posts
o 7 Instagram stories
•23 email notifications to lists in the city’s email database
•5 news releases
•Flyers at city libraries and other city buildings

Staff initially received mixed feedback from the public, including concerns that additional
security would detract from the community feeling of the concerts, and that the bag searches
and perimeter checks would result in long waits to enter. As the season progressed, attendees
commented to staff that the actual impacts were minimal and consistent with similar
expectations at sporting events or similar concert venues. Many expressed their appreciation
for the city’s efforts to ensure public safety.
The total costs for implementing the new safety measures were $122,229 and included a
contract with Elite Security and staff overtime costs for police and fire personnel. The city also
bought barricades and a trailer for storage for a one-time cost of $28,982.
Attendance
Staff also considered ways to ensure crowd sizes were appropriate for the venue to provide a
more comfortable concert-going experience, allow adequate space for people to safely move
around the venue, reduce neighborhood impacts due to traffic congestion and make the most
of limited onsite parking for individuals who require disabled-access parking. Staff chose
performers to reflect a mix of crowd-pleasing dance music as well as classic rock, jazz and folk
genres.
Attendance for the 2024 concert season was about 34% lower compared to the 2023 season,
and 19% lower than the 2022 season. Crowd sizes were well within the maximum capacities for
each park as estimated by the Fire Department. It should be noted that with the limited
security entrances to the parks, the attendance counts for 2024 were more accurate than
counts in prior years.
2024 Concert Attendance
Park Date Attendance Capacity
Stagecoach Community Park June 21 3,359 7,350
Stagecoach Community Park June 28 3,389 7,350
Stagecoach Community Park July 5 1,865 7,350
Stagecoach Community Park July 12 1,756 7,350
Calavera Hills Community Park July 19 2,134 5,500
Calavera Hills Community Park July 26 3,128 5,500
Calavera Hills Community Park August 2 2,525 5,500
Alga Norte Community Park August 8 2,520 4,900
Alga Norte Community Park August 16 1,600 4,900

Free shuttle service has been a feature of TGIF since 1997. In 2024, 1,495 riders used the
shuttle service, an average of 299 users per concert at Calavera Hills and Alga Norte Community
Parks. Adequate parking for Stagecoach Community Park was available across the street at La
Costa Canyon High School, so shuttle service was not offered at that location. For the second
consecutive season, the San Diego Bike Coalition offered a bike valet service at all nine
concerts. More than 350 residents used the free service in 2024.
Pilot sponsorship program
At the direction of the City Council, city staff developed a pilot sponsorship program for the
2024 season. The goal of the pilot program was to generate revenue to offset the cost of the
concerts. The program offered two sponsorship tiers: Event Sponsor at $5,000 and Title
Sponsor at $10,000. In exchange for their sponsorship, local businesses were offered a variety
of forms of recognition, such as signs at the events, mentions in city social media posts and an
opportunity to address the crowd.
Staff promoted the opportunity through business email lists, news releases, social media and
the city’s website. Some businesses expressed interest in exchanging goods to give away at the
concerts for promotional recognition, but this did not meet the goals of offsetting costs.
City staff secured two title sponsors, the Carlsbad Charitable Foundation and Rincon Homes,
bringing in a total of $20,000 in sponsorship revenue. Sponsor recap reports, which detail the
promotional benefits agreed to in the contracts with the two title sponsors, are provided as
Exhibit 1.
Staff spent 186 hours and $2,219 in hard costs to develop and implement the pilot program.
This included:
• Developing the promotional materials
• Holding follow up conversations with potential sponsors
• Developing and reviewing sponsorship agreements
• Coordinating sponsor recognition at each event
• Compiling a sponsorship report documenting event attendance and promotional
activities completed
One of the two sponsors has indicated interest in participating again and other businesses have
inquired. Staff will continue to follow up on sponsorship inquiries and provide information to
the public about available sponsorship opportunities for the 2025 season. Reports on
sponsorship results will be compiled in a report at the conclusion of the season and shared with
city leadership and the City Council so that the program may continue to be evaluated.
Planning for future seasons
Typically, staff have planned the TGIF concerts season on a year-by-year basis. Establishing the
schedule of concert dates for the next three years will help staff plan for more efficient
operations and avoid scheduling conflicts with other programs, activities and maintenance
needs. It also allows the city more time to secure necessary contracts, identify and pursue
potential cost savings and make operational adjustments based on evaluative data.

The length and schedule of the concert season is determined by several factors:
• Audience engagement
A large portion of the concerts’ audience is made up of families with school-aged
children. Starting the series in late June has proven ideal because it aligns with the end
of the school year and the start of summer activities. Similarly, extending the series
beyond the third week of August could significantly reduce attendance because it would
overlap with the start of school activities such as football games competing for the
audience’s attention.
• Parking availability
Overflow parking at the Sage Creek and La Costa Canyon high schools is only available
outside the school year and the districts’ planned usage.
• Venue scheduling
Use of all the park locations for TGIF concerts is in heavy demand throughout the
summer with parks and recreation programs such as summer camps and special events,
youth and adult sports groups and rentals and parks maintenance activities, requiring
careful planning to avoid scheduling conflicts.
• Concert crew staffing
Because the TGIF concerts crew is largely staffed by college and high school students,
maintaining adequate staffing levels for the concerts can be challenging. Many students
are not available until mid-June and then must return to school as early as the first week
of August, often leaving the area entirely.
An important consideration for the next two years is the Independence Day holiday. In 2025,
July 4 falls on a Friday. In 2026, the date will fall on a Saturday, but Friday, July 3 will be the
observed city holiday.
The holiday weekend is one of the year’s busiest for both Police and Fire Departments because
they must deploy more personnel to handle more calls for service than on a normal weekend,
provide traffic control for events, and inspect and monitor the city’s largest annual fireworks
displays at Legoland California and the Park Hyatt Aviara Resort. Hosting a TGIF concert during
these holiday weekends will limit the resources available to the community for other public
safety needs. Private security, traffic control and portable toilets and the concerts’ hourly crews
and other non-safety staff will also cost more on a holiday weekend, impacting the budget.
Staff are therefore recommending there be no TGIF concert on the Independence Day weekend
in 2025 and 2026 and the concert seasons be extended by one additional week. The 2027
schedule will include Friday, July 2; the city’s public safety staff are less impacted that day,
because the large events they typically staff will be on the Sunday, making that Friday less
impactful.

Staff will also explore options for re-introducing pop-up arts activities for children. Families
attending the concerts repeatedly said they missed them and would like them to return. The
cost for pop-up arts activities is estimated at $4,500 and can be absorbed in the existing
budget.
Fiscal Analysis
The total costs to present the 2024 TGIF season were $402,839, which was approximately 8%
less than was budgeted. The budget includes $25,000 in annual support from the Carlsbad
Friends of the Arts. The table below summarizes the actual costs for the 2024 season and the
projected costs for 2025. as projected costs for 2025.

The proposed extended schedule may require staff to explore alternative staffing solutions,
such as contracted labor and expanding the use of trained volunteers. Any associated budget
increases necessary for fiscal year 2025-26 will be incorporated into the preliminary operating
budget for fiscal year 2025-26 for the City Council’s consideration.
Next Steps
Staff will proceed with all the necessary actions to produce the 2025 season, in keeping with
the City Council’s direction, and expect to announce the concert line up in May.
